How does military wedding work?
Six or eight service members form an arch with their swords or sabers for the bride and groom to walk under after the ceremony. Uniforms — All wedding party members should wear the same uniform. A service member bride can wear her uniform.
What benefits does a military wife get?
Many military benefits and resources are available to spouses. These include access to commissaries and exchanges, free gyms, libraries, and other recreation opportunities. There are also free tax services, free, confidential non-medical counseling services, help with education and career goals, and military discounts.

Who pays for military discounts?
The government doesnt offer compensation to the business near bases. The businesses see their offer and discount as advertising expenses, and are figured into the prices they have to charge all customers.
You will also see these types of discounts offered by some businesses in college towns. They are competing with the services on the campus and with other off-campus businesses. Some also allow the use of campus dollars to make it easier for the student to spend money.

Will the military pay for your wedding?
Many chaplains require premarital counseling before they will perform a marriage ceremony. Fees: Weddings conducted by a chaplain are free. Military chaplains can’t accept money. You can donate to the chapel fund at the installation chapel. Think about these things. Plan your wedding ceremony with these things in mind:
Eligibility: All active-duty, retired, National Guard, and reserve service members and their dependents can use their military installation’s chapel for wedding ceremonies. Contact your local installation’s chaplain office for more information. Availability is limited, so plan ahead if you want to use their services for your wedding. Some chaplains require an application three months before your wedding date. Ceremonies are conducted according to the religious organization that endorses them. If the chaplain isn’t of your faith, you can ask for a referral to a clergy member of your desired religion to perform the service. Many chaplains require premarital counseling before they will perform a marriage ceremony. Weddings conducted by a chaplain are free. Military chaplains can’t accept money. You can also donate to the chapel fund. Consider taking part in a marriage retreat. Army Strong Bonds, Marine Corps Prevention and Relationship Enhancement Program, Navy CREDO Marriage Enrichment, and Air Force MarriageCare retreats are chaplain-led programs to strengthen your relationship and help you maintain a strong marriage.
